An Early 19th Century Ale Glass c1820
Heading : An Early 19th Century Ale Glass
Period : George III- George IV
Origin : England
Colour : Clear
Bowl : Funnel
Stem : Triple annular collar, medial angular knop and flattened ball cushion
Foot : Domed and folded
Pontil : Snapped
Glass Type : Lead
Size : 13.7cm height, 5.7cm diameter bowl, 7.1cm diameter foot
Condition : Excellent, no chips or cracks
Restoration : None
Weight: 121grams
For a brief period in the early 19th century folded feet made a brief return to fashion for the first time in some seventy years. This is a most aesthetic example.
